📜 The History of Eid Al Adha (Why This Day Matters)

Eid Al Adha commemorates the story of Prophet Ibrahim (peace be upon him) and his willingness to sacrifice what he loved most in obedience to Allah. At the final moment, Allah replaced the sacrifice with a ram—establishing a timeless lesson of:

  • Faith over fear
    • Obedience over ego
    • Trust over attachment

This event coincides with the Hajj pilgrimage in Makkah, making Eid Al Adha a globally synchronized act of worship and unity.

This is not symbolic history—it’s living belief.

🐑 The Sacrifice (Qurbani): Meaning, Not Spectacle

The sacrifice is the heart of Eid Al Adha.

How It Works in Abu Dhabi:

  • Conducted only through certified slaughterhouses
    • Strict hygiene and animal welfare regulations
    • Professionally managed and verified
    • Meat distributed to family, friends, and those in need

⚠️ Important: Private or unregulated sacrifice is not permitted. Abu Dhabi prioritizes safety, ethics, and dignity.

This transforms the ritual into a risk-free, respectful act of charity, not chaos.

🍽️ Eid Al Adha Food: Generosity on the Table

Food during Eid Al Adha is abundant—but intentional.

Traditional Emirati & Regional Dishes

  • Machboos
    • Harees
    • Thareed
    • Grilled lamb & rice dishes
    • Luqaimat and Arabic desserts

Meals are prepared in large quantities, symbolizing unity and hospitality.
